# memorecall

[![PyPI version](https://badge.fury.io/py/memorecall.svg)](https://badge.fury.io/py/memorecall)
[![Python Support](https://img.shields.io/pypi/pyversions/memorecall.svg)](https://pypi.org/project/memorecall/)

A memory and recall enhancement library for Python. This package provides functionality similar to the memori project for storing and retrieving memories with enhanced search capabilities.

> **Note**: This is currently a placeholder package. Full functionality will be implemented in future versions.

## Quick Start

```python
from memorecall import MemoryRecall

# Initialize the memory system
memory = MemoryRecall()

# Store memories
memory.store("Important meeting notes", tags=["work", "meeting"])
memory.store("Personal reminder", tags=["personal"])

# Recall memories
all_memories = memory.recall()
work_memories = memory.recall(tags=["work"])
search_results = memory.recall(query="meeting")

print(f"Total memories: {memory.count()}")
```

## API Reference

### MemoryRecall Class

#### `__init__(config=None)`

Initialize a new MemoryRecall instance.

#### `store(memory, tags=None)`

Store a memory with optional tags.

- `memory` (str): The content to store
- `tags` (list, optional): List of tags to associate with the memory
- Returns: `bool` - True if successful

#### `recall(query=None, tags=None)`

Retrieve memories based on search criteria.

- `query` (str, optional): Search query to filter by content
- `tags` (list, optional): List of tags to filter by
- Returns: `list` - List of matching memories

#### `clear()`

Clear all stored memories.

- Returns: `bool` - True if successful

#### `count()`

Get the number of stored memories.

- Returns: `int` - Number of memories
